To truly understand the capabilities of modern AI face swap technology, one must first understand the complex architecture that operates in a user-friendly interface.
In the early days, it was a simple photo editing method of pasting one layer onto another, but today’s advanced algorithms are different from before, utilizing Generative Adversarial Networks (GANs). These neural networks analyze facial landmarks, such as the distance between eyes, the curvature of lips, and the texture of the skin. This can better create a composition that respects light, angle, and expression. This is not just a copy and paste operation; This is a mathematical reconstruction of the identity and overall coherence. Section 3: The Dynamic Complexity of Video AI Face Swap
The conversion from static images to dynamic images introduces exponential complexity, making video AI face swap the ultimate test of AI capabilities. In the video, the face keeps moving; The expression will change with the rotation of the head, the light will also change, and micro expressions will appear within a few milliseconds. Advanced video face swap requires tracking these actions frame by frame to prevent “shaking” or the appearance of the face floating above the body, resulting in a creepy valley effect. Meanwhile, this technology is fundamentally changing industries such as localization and dubbing. Imagine a marketing video made in English being adapted into a Spanish speaking audience; Not only can voice and language be changed, but the combination of video AI face swap and lip sync technology can also alter the speaker’s mouth movements to match the new language, creating an immersive experience for the audience.
